Regarded as the leading work on guarantees, this book discusses the law relating to contracts where one party agrees to be answerable for debts or obligations of another to a third party. It deals with guarantees in loans, consumer credit, hire purchase, landlord and tenant, building contracts and commercial contracts.

The Law of Guarantees:-

  • Analyses the various statutory and contractual requirements relating to the law of guarantees
  • Covers everything you need, from the definitions and background of general contract requirements, through the elements and construction of a guarantee, to its enforcement
  • Includes guarantees for loans, consumer credit, hire purchase, landlord and tenant, building contracts and commercial contracts
  • Examines the guarantor's liability and rights against both creditors and debtors
  • Discusses revocation of contracts and discharge of the surety
  • Deals with insolvency in relation to guarantees
  • Provides specimen pleadings and a selection of precedents for use in drafting
  • Reflects the changes brought about by the Consumer Credit Act 2006
  • Incorporates developments and cases on performance bonds, statute of fraud, deeds and international commerce
  • Reproduces relevant legislation

Contents:
Definitions and characteristics; Contractual requirements; Formal requirements; Construction; Vitiating elements in the contract; The liability of the surety; Enforcement of contracts of suretyship; Revocation of contracts of suretyship; Discharge of the surety; Rights of the surety against the principal; Rights of the surety against the creditor; Rights of the surety against co-sureties; Insolvency; Bank guarantees and related transactions; International commerce; Performance bonds; Consumer credit transactions; Landlord and tenant; Precedents; Appendix legislation;
